Warning Signs You Need Gutter Overflow Water Removal

Early signs of gutter overflow can save you from bigger problems. If you notice any of these, it’s time to take action. Ignoring them can lead to serious damage. You don’t want to wait until it’s too late. Spotting these signs early helps you protect your home and your investment.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Musty smells mean there’s moisture trapped somewhere. This can lead to mold growth and bad air quality. You don’t want to ignore this. The longer it stays, the worse it gets. Mold can spread quickly and be hard to remove. Address it before it becomes a bigger issue.

Puddles Around the Foundation

Standing water near your home’s base is a red flag. This can weaken your foundation over time. You don’t want to risk structural damage. Water can seep into cracks and cause long-term problems. Keep an eye out for this and act quickly if you see it.

Water Stains on Ceilings or Walls

Stains on ceilings or walls show water has been inside your home. This means something is wrong with your gutters or drainage. You need to fix this before it causes more damage. Water stains can be a sign of hidden leaks or poor water flow. Don’t let this go unchecked.

Broken or Clogged Gutters

Broken or clogged gutters mean water isn’t flowing properly. This leads to overflow and damage. You should check your gutters regularly. If they’re not working, you’re at risk. Fixing them now saves you from bigger issues later. It’s a simple fix that can make a big difference.

Soil Erosion Near the House

Water that doesn’t drain properly can erode the soil around your home. This weakens the structure over time. You don’t want to see this happen. Erosion can cause cracks and other problems. It’s important to address this before it gets worse. Take action before it turns into a bigger issue.

Increased Mosquito Activity

Standing water around your home is a breeding ground for mosquitoes. This is more than just a nuisance. It can spread disease and create health risks. You don’t want to ignore this. Mosquitoes are a sign of water buildup. Fix the problem to keep your home safe and healthy.

Gutter Overflow Water Removal Cost In Trophy Club, TX

Gutter overflow water removal costs vary based on the situation. You can expect prices to range from $500 to $2,500 depending on the damage. The size of the affected area and the time it takes to fix it also play a role. These are estimates, not guarantees. You should get a detailed quote before any work starts. It’s important to know what to expect.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ction and removal $500 – $1,200 Amount of water and how quickly it’s removed
Drying and dehumidification $800 – $2,000 Size of the area and moisture levels
Structural repairs $500 – $1,500 Extent of damage and materials needed
Drainage system improvements $300 – $1,000 Condition of existing gutters and downspouts
Post-damage cleanup $200 – $600 Amount of debris and cleaning required
Emergency response $500 – $1,500 Time of day and urgency of the situation
